Chhattisgarh Judicial Services Examination is organized each year by the Chhattisgarh High Court or Chhattisgarh Public Service Commission to recruit eligible candidates for the posts of Civil Judge. Akbar an NRI resides in London, offers to marry Waheeda in Delhi by a long-distance call over the phone. Waheeda accepts the offer on phone. Is this a valid marriage under Muslim Law? Discuss.

In Abdul Kadir v. Salima (1886) 8 All 149, Justice Mahmood stated, “Marriage among Muslims is not a sacrament but purely a civil contract.” On the other hand, another noted scholar of Muslim Law, Abdul Rahim states that marriage among Muslims is both an Ibadat (devotional act) as well as muamlat (dealing among men). Discuss
